January 5, 200719 yr Parque had one of the best "I just gave up a home run" moves in the Majors. As the ball sailed over the fence, he would put his hands on his knees, bend half way over and stare at his shoes. Sometimes the catcher would have to wait for him to look up again before he could throw him a new ball. He's a little guy with a big heart and a big mouth, I've always wondered why they didn't shut him down and fix him when he hurt his arm, and it was obvious. He may have burned his bridges with management and the trainers by insisting he was OK when the whole world could see he wasn't throwing well. He was certainly a stubborn SOB in those years. I hope his arm is better and he has a lot of success.
